    Census  1880  Alaculsa District, Murray, Georgia Find all individuals with events at this location  [2
    • William M. (4) appeared in the household of William West (36) as his son. He was born in Georgia, his father in South Carolina and his mother in Tennessee. The household included Leaty C. (30), Catherine (12), James M. (10), John B. (7), Mary (6), Jessie (10/12), and "Achey" Lankford (13).

      Leaty's parents appeared further up the page.

    Census  1900  Doogan, Murray, Georgia Find all individuals with events at this location  [10
    • "Marian" (21) appeared in the household of William West as his son. He was single and a day laborer. His birthdate was reported as August 1878. He was born in Tennessee, his father in South Carolina, and his mother in Georgia. Other household members included Letha C. (40), James (32), Lizzie (15), and Robert (12). The family lived on a farm, which they owned free and clear. They lived next door to Leaty's brother, Wyatt Lankford, and his family.
    Census  1920  Doogan, Murray, Georgia Find all individuals with events at this location  [3
    Address:
    Cloer Road 
    • William M. West (44) appeared as head of household. His home was owned free and clear. He was illiterate. He was born in Georgia, his father in Tennessee, and his mother in Alabama. He was a farmer on a general farm, working on his own account. The household included his wife, Misco (31), and children: Lucy C (13), Ida B (11), Willie S (9), and Stanton L (3, 4m).

    Census  1930  Shuck Pen District, Murray, Georgia Find all individuals with events at this location  [4
    Address:
    Mitchell Road 
    • W. Marion West (55) appeared as head of household. His home was a rented farm. He was age 30 when first married. He had not attended school during the year and was illiterate. He was born in Tennessee, his father in South Carolina, and his mother in the United States. He was a farmer on a general farm, working on his own account. He was not a veteran.

    Census  1940  Doolittle District, Murray, Georgia Find all individuals with events at this location  [5
    • Marion West (67) appeared as head of household. His home was rented for $3 and was on a farm. He was married. He had completed 2 years of school. He was born in Georgia. In 1935, the family lived in the same house. He was not employed the week of March 24-30, nor was he seeking employment, being unable to work.
